Features & Highlights
- Dead Bounce – These plates have a very high durometer rating of 94, which is among the highest in the industry. The higher the rating, the harder the material and the lower the bounce. A rating of 94 will produce a very minimal bounce, which means you won’t end up following your bar as it bounces across the gym.
- Chrome-Plated Steel Disc – The LB Competition Plates from Rogue use a beautiful chrome-plated steel disc, which is smooth on one side and which has 6 bolts on the other side for a very secure plate. The hole opening measures 50.4mm, which is standard for this style of plate. This creates a snug fit on an Olympic-sized barbell.
- Raised Flanges– The outer edges of the plates are raised to help when picking the plates up from a flat position or otherwise carrying them. There is also a raised flange around the center disc to prevent metal-on-metal contact and to extend the life of the plates.
- Weight Offerings – Rogue LB Competition Plates can be purchased from 25LBS up to 55LBS and they’re sold in pairs. They’re also available in sets ranging from 210LBS up to 320LBS. Pricing on sets includes shipping, whereas individual pairs do not.
- Plate Width – One of the biggest benefits of these competition plates is that they have a slim profile, which means you can load more onto the bar. Plate widths are as follows:
- 25LB – 1.25″
- 35LB – 1.70″
- 45LB – 2.15″
- 55LB – 2.50″
- Durability – These plates are extremely durable, whether in a commercial setting or in a home gym. They are built to sustain thousands and thousands of drops without material concern. I have owned & used mine regularly for several years and they perform just as well as they did the day I received them.
- Texture – The plates have a pebble grain texture to them that helps your grip and creates a nice-looking matte finish.
- Weight Tolerance – The Rogue LB Competition Bumpers have a weight tolerance of +/- 15 grams, which is very accurate and which is to be expected with a competition-style plate.
- Aesthetics – These plates look fantastic. The colors are vibrant, the raised white lettering pops off the plate, and the chrome hub is mirror-like.
